Description
Delicious chocolate whoopie pies filled with creamy peanut butter filling, perfect for dessert lovers.
Ingredients
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1 large egg
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/2 cup whole milk
- Filling:
- 1/2 cup creamy peanut butter
- 1/4 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up powdered s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1–2 tablespoons heavy cream (as needed for consistency)
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, cocoa powder, baking soda, and salt. Set aside.
- In a large m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ter and granulated sugar until light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es.
- Add the egg and vanilla extract to the butter mixture, mixing until well combined.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, alternating with the milk, and mix until just combined.
- Using a tablespoon or a cookie scoop, drop rounded tablespoons of batter onto the prepared baking sheets, leaving space between each for spreading.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 10-12 minutes, or until the tops spring back when lightly pressed. Remove from the oven and let cool on the baking sheets for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
- While the cookies are cooling, prepare the filling. In a mixing bowl, beat together the peanut butter, softened butter,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ract until smooth. If the filling is too thick, add heavy cream one tablespoon at a time until desired consistency is reached.
- Once the cookies are completely cool, spread a generous amount of the peanut butter filling on the flat side of one cookie and sandwich it with another cookie. Repeat with the remaining cookies.
- Serve immediately or store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
Notes
- For a chocolate lover’s twist, add chocolate chips to the batter before baking.
- You can substitute almond butter for the peanut butter in the filling for a different flavor profile.
